You don't seem to be bothered by the idea that Turkey be allowed to invade and virtually annex a large portion of an internationally recognized country and seize a substantial portion of its national wealth.

I'll be very surprised if the Bush administration will allow this to happen. It would be very very difficult for even the U.N. to tolerate it. I don't think there are any examples of a redistribution of such territories or national wealth in First World or Second World countries in decades. The only military and economic powers in the world know that tolerating such things or participating in them has brought on a huge number of wars. Many of the base causes of Balkan and Middle East disputes were seeded by the carelessness and greed of the European powers when they dominated the affairs of those regions. Many of these same countries are now participating in a process that repeats their past errors.

I don't think Turkish annexation arrangements will fly.
